Which of the following is employed as a tranquiliser?
Equanil
Naproxen
Tetracycline
Dettol
A.
Equanil
The chemical compounds which are used for the treatment of stress, mild and severe mental diseases are known as tranquilisers. Equanil is used as a tranquiliser to control depression and hypertension.
